CERAMICS BY PICASSO (1950) - ORIGINAL TIPPED-IN COLORED LITHOGRAPH - Blue Face SOUTHERN soft covers have some shelfwearCERAMICS BY PICASSO: ORIGINAL TIPPED IN COLORED LITHOGRAPH PLATE OF A BRIGHT BLUE ABSTRACT FACE, 1950 Details + Condition: Original tipped in colored litho plate of a Pablo Picasso ceramic, from the portfolio CERAMICS BY PICASSO, published by Albert Skira in 1950. The portfolio was originally issued with 18 plates. This is one of the plates from the original portfolio. Entire page measures 15" x 11", and tipped in plate measures 11. 25" x 9. 5".
